redhat7.x及centos7.x的网卡命名方式发生了改变,不再以eth-x的方式来命名。而是以计算机在网络中的位置进行命名的,这种说法还有待考证。但是修改ip的方式没有改变。
下面介绍以下linux下修改ip的具体方式。
首先可以查看一下本地计算机的ip情况,在终端中输入ifconfig,如果该命令无效需要安装net-tools执行如下命令进行安装
yum install net-tools
这时我们可以看到所有的ip信息。看一下需要修改ip网卡的名字。
使用vi编辑配置文件,vi的使用这里不再赘述。编辑需要修改的网络的配置文件,我这里的为ifcfg-enp0s3,
vi /etc/sysconfig/network-scripts/ifcfg-enp0s3
修改或增加如下内容
BOOTPROTO="static" #dhcp改为static, 有可能没有引号
ONBOOT="yes" #开机启用本配置
IPADDR=192.168.7.106 #静态IP
GATEWAY=192.168.7.1 #默认网关
NETMASK=255.255.255.0 #子网掩码
DNS1=192.168.7.1 #DNS 配置
重启 network,redhat7和centos7重重启服务发生了改变,不再用service命令进行重启,取而代之的是systemctl命令
systemctl restart network.service